Eye Shield

An eye shield is a protective device designed to cover and safeguard the eye after surgery or injury, preventing accidental contact or external contamination.

Medical PET Eye Protection Shields: Safeguarding Your Vision in Healthcare


In hospitals, clinics, and other healthcare settings, medical professionals are often exposed to various potential eye hazards, such as splashes of bodily fluids, chemicals, and intense light. To protect their eyes from such risks, the medical PET eye protection shield serves as an essential safety tool. Made from high-quality PET (Polyethylene Terephthalate) material, this eye protection shield is designed to effectively safeguard the eyes of healthcare workers, ensuring their vision remains intact during demanding work.
